.. index:: pair: class; originirParser::Gate_func_statementContext .. _doxid-classoriginir_parser_1_1_gate__func__statement_context: class originirParser::Gate_func_statementContext ================================================ .. toctree:: :hidden: .. ref-code-block:: cpp :class: doxyrest-overview-code-block #include class Gate_func_statementContext: public ParserRuleContext { public: // construction :target:`Gate_func_statementContext`( antlr4::ParserRuleContext* parent, size_t invokingState ); // methods virtual size_t :target:`getRuleIndex`() const; antlr4::tree::TerminalNode* :target:`QGATE_KEY`(); :ref:`IdContext`* :target:`id`(); std::vector<:ref:`Id_listContext`*> :target:`id_list`(); :ref:`Id_listContext`* :target:`id_list`(size_t i); std::vector :target:`NEWLINE`(); antlr4::tree::TerminalNode* :target:`NEWLINE`(size_t i); antlr4::tree::TerminalNode* :target:`ENDQGATE_KEY`(); std::vector<:ref:`Define_gate_statementContext`*> :target:`define_gate_statement`(); :ref:`Define_gate_statementContext`* :target:`define_gate_statement`(size_t i); antlr4::tree::TerminalNode* :target:`COMMA`(); antlr4::tree::TerminalNode* :target:`LPAREN`(); antlr4::tree::TerminalNode* :target:`RPAREN`(); virtual void :target:`enterRule`(antlr4::tree::ParseTreeListener* listener); virtual void :target:`exitRule`(antlr4::tree::ParseTreeListener* listener); virtual antlrcpp::Any :target:`accept`(antlr4::tree::ParseTreeVisitor* visitor); };